Speaking at the Harvard International Law Journal 2022 Annual Symposium with panels on Modernizing the International Criminal Court, Black Women in International Law, Human Rights and Democracy, and The New Global Tax Framework

I addressed the conference on how the Advisory Opinion of the African Court on Human and Peoples’ Rights on the conduct of elections in times of covid19 has contributed to advancing democracy in Africa.

This year’s Symposium brought together leading scholars and practitioners from around the world to discuss current international law topics and ideas on how some of our most pressing global issues may be addressed through international law.

The keynote address will be delivered by Professor David J. Scheffer, Senior Fellow at the Council on Foreign Relations, Clinical Professor Emeritus and Director Emeritus of the Center for International Human Rights at the Northwestern University Pritzker School of Law.
